    <abstract>The Administration for Children and Families (ACF), Office of Refugee Resettlement (ORR), announces the award of a single-source urgent and compelling grant for $160,459,524 under the Unaccompanied Children's (UC) Program in response to Unsolicited Proposal UN-2016-01. The proposal submitted by BCFS EMD was not solicited either formally, or informally, by any Federal Government Official. The proposed turnkey operations are outside of the scope of ACF funding opportunity announcements that have been or are expected to be issued. BCFS EMD has proposed to build temporary semi-permanent infrastructure and capacity to provide for operational requirements to support the housing and daily living activities of up to 5,000 UC, throughout their initial intake, assessment and reunification phase. These additional beds will allow for additional capacity until the end of the fiscal year to accommodate the anticipated level of UC referrals through FY 15 should HHS exceed the shelter capacity currently available. ORR has been identifying additional capacity to provide shelter for potential increases in apprehensions of Unaccompanied Children at the U.S. Southern Border. Planning for increased shelter capacity is a prudent step to ensure that ORR is able to meet its responsibility, by law, to provide shelter for Unaccompanied Children referred to its care by the Department of Homeland Security (DHS). BCFS has the infrastructure, licensing, experience and appropriate level of emergency staff to meet the service requirements and the urgent need for expansion of services. BCFS provides residential services to UC in the care and custody of ORR, as well as services to include counseling, case management, and additional support services to the family or to the UC and their sponsor when a UC is released from ORR's care and custody.</abstract>
